Secret Factors to Consider When Choosing Conservatory Installers

Picking the ideal installer involves more than simply comparing prices. Consider the list below factors:

Traditional-Lean-To-FH-LTo-FH-1024x768.jpg

1. Experience and Expertise

Experience in the field can considerably impact the quality of installation. Try to find installers with a tested performance history and favorable customer feedback.

2. Credibility and Reviews

Inspect online reviews and ask for recommendations from friends or household. A well-reviewed installer will likely deliver quality work.

3. Portfolio of Previous Work

A real installer will typically have a portfolio showcasing their previous conservatory projects. This can assist you assess their design and quality.

4. Membership in Professional Bodies

Numerous trusted installers are members of professional companies (e.g., FENSA, CERTASS) that control standards within the industry. Membership often reflects professionalism and adherence to best practices.

5. Communication Skills

Reliable interaction is vital throughout the installation procedure. Choose an installer who is responsive to questions and transparent in their transactions.

6. Composed Quotes and Contracts

Always obtain written quotes and agreements laying out the complete scope of work, products utilized, and timelines for conclusion. This protects both celebrations and sets clear expectations.

7. Post-Installation Support

Enquire about the aftercare services provided. A reliable installer will use help associated with repair and maintenance.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. The length of time does it typically require to set up a conservatory?

The installation time can differ based on the intricacy of the design, weather, and the installer's schedule. On average, a standard conservatory can take anywhere from 2 to 6 weeks from start to complete.

2. What kinds of conservatories are available?

Typical types consist of Victorian, Edwardian, Lean-To Conservatory Renovation, Gable, and P-shaped. Each style has its special functions and benefits.

3. Do I need planning approval for a conservatory?

Typically, homeowners do not require preparing consent if the conservatory meets specific criteria. However, it is recommended to inspect with your local authority for specific guidelines.

4. What should I expect throughout the installation process?

Property owners should expect an initial website assessment, followed by ground preparation and base laying. The structure will then be put together, windows and doors fitted, and finishing touches applied.

5. Exist warranties readily available on conservatory installations?

Many reliable installers provide service warranties on both products and the installation process, typically ranging from 5 to 10 years. Constantly evaluate the warranty details before working with.

6. How can I preserve my conservatory?

Routine upkeep includes cleaning the frames and glass, examining seals, and making sure gutters are clear. A quarterly evaluation can help capture potential concerns early.
